Pankratov on Efimova’s neutral status: “If it was for the Olympics, it should have been received earlier”

Double Olympic swimming champion Denis Pankratov believes that the three-time Olympic medalist Yulia Efimova It was worth obtaining neutrality status earlier to participate in the Paris Games.

On Friday it became known that Efimova received neutral status from the International Swimming Federation (World Aquatics). This allows him to participate in international competitions under the aegis of the organization, notably the qualifiers for the Games, of which there are a limited number remaining.

“If she had achieved the status with the aim of qualifying for the Olympics, it should have been done much earlier. There is now little chance of qualifying.

— Will you be sorry if she doesn’t perform at the Olympics?

“It would be difficult to even make it to the final. » If everything goes well and Yulia enters the top 3, it will be the greatest sporting achievement of her career. It’s hard for me to answer why she got this neutral status. Maybe she is in incredible shape and ready to break the world record,” Pankratov told .

The Paris Summer Olympics will take place from July 26 to August 11.
